Types of Projector Stands
Different setups call for different stands, and selecting the right one begins with understanding their variations. Here’s a glimpse into the projector stand options available:
1. Tabletop Stands
Picture this—a lightweight design placed atop your existing furniture. Tabletop projection stands feature a compact design and are perfect for those with limited space. They are highly portable and often foldable, making them ideal solutions for casual movie nights or temporary setups.
Best For: Smaller environments like apartments, classrooms, or pop-up meeting spaces.
2. Tripod Stands
They are sturdy, with three legs and an adjustable height setting. They are the perfect option for numerous scenarios. They are highly mobile and can adapt to diverse indoor and outdoor conditions.
Best for: Outdoor presentations, Outdoor movie sets, and medium-sized spaces.
3. Rolling Stands
This one takes convenience to the next level—equipped with wheels, rolling projection stands allow for effortless repositioning. They often come with tray space for accessories like remotes, laptops, or speakers.
Best For: Office spaces, classrooms, or any setup requiring movement between rooms.
4. Ceiling or Wall Mount Stands
For those seeking a neat and permanent installation, ceiling and wall-mounted projector stands work wonders. These installations are excellent for home theaters or spaces where freeing up floor space is essential.
Best For: Long-term setups such as conference rooms or home cinemas.
5. Adjustable Stands
Adaptable in every way possible, adjustable projection stands feature customizable height, tilt, and angle controls. They cater specifically to users who prioritize flexibility and are the ultimate companion for on-the-go users.
Best For: Multi-purpose use, where angles and heights might consistently change.

Features to Consider When Buying a Projector Stand
When selecting a stand for your projector, it is essential to choose features that meet the requirements of your projector and your purpose of use. What to consider looking for:
1. Material Quality
Sturdiness is paramount. Look for stands made of sturdy materials such as alloy metals and tough plastics to provide durability against wear and tear.
2. Weight Capacity
Not all projectors are created equal—while some are lightweight, others are bulkier. Always check the weight capacity of your projector stand to ensure it can comfortably support your device without wobbling.
3. Adjustability
Adjustability ensures optimal projection across any angle, from height to tilt and rotation. Ideal stands come with user-friendly adjustment mechanisms to make setup seamless for presentations or movies in different environments.
4. Portability
Are you frequently on the move? A foldable, lightweight stand makes carrying your equipment from one destination to another hassle-free.
5. Cable Management
A stand with integrated cable management minimizes clutter and ensures a clean, polished appearance—particularly valuable in professional settings.
6. Stability
Rubberized grip on legs or anti-slip pads offer additional stability. Consider these when projecting on uneven surfaces or outdoors.
7. Tray Size
Minimal projection setups involve accessories—think HDMI cables, remotes, laptops, and speakers. A stand with a spacious tray will help you organize these smoothly, avoiding misplacement during busy presentations.

DIY Hacks for Budget-Friendly Projector Stands
On a tight budget but still want functionality? Here are clever DIY projection stand ideas:
- Use Stackable Furniture: Stack sturdy books, storage boxes, or small tables to elevate your projector in a pinch.
- Repurpose Old Items: Transform a music stand, wooden crate, or camera tripod into an alternative DIY projector stand.
- Wall Mount Alternative: Secure a shelf bracket to your wall or ceiling, creating an affordable projection station.
Enhancing Your Experience with Proper Setup Tips
Your stand is only as effective as your setup. Here’s how to achieve flawless projections:
1. Measure Your Space
Ensure enough room between the projector and screen for proper alignment and focus.
2. Adjust the Angle
Tweaking the tilt and rotation ensures image clarity on different screen types.
3. Stabilize the Stand
If projecting outdoors, place weights on the stand’s base to minimize shakiness caused by uneven surfaces or wind.
4. Use a Dedicated Screen
Combining your projector and an appropriate projection screen increases the sharpness and vibrancy of colors.
5. Maintain Your Equipment
Regularly clean and organize your stand and projector to avoid performance degradation.
